如果一个整数x是某个整数的平方, 我们就把整数x称为平方。妞妞最喜欢的数字就是平方, 妞妞现在给你一个N, 妞妞希望你能帮助她找出不大于N的最大的平方。 输入描述:输入包括一行, 包括一个正整数N(1 <= N <= 10^9), 表示妞妞给的数字N。 输出描述:输出一个整数, 即不大于N的最大的平方。示例1输入10输出...
原创 2021-09-06 14:52:16
378阅读
平方十位D:今天来一道热乎乎的真题:标题:平方十位 由0~9这10个数字不重复、不遗漏,可以组成很多10位数字。 这其中也有很多恰好是平方(是某个数的平方)。 比如:1026753849,就是其中最小的一个平方。 请你找出其中最大的一个平方是多少? 注意:你需要提交的是一个10位数字,不要填写任何多余内容。M:这道题暂时没有太好的思路import java.math.BigInteg
【输入格式】 两个正整数 a b (a<b<10^6) 【输出格式】 若干行,每行一个正整数。表示所有的区间[a,b]中的拼接平方 例如: 输入: 程序应该输出: 再例如: 输入: 程序应该输出: 资源约定: 峰值内存消耗 < 256M CPU消耗 < 1000ms 请严格按要求输出,不要画蛇添足
转载 2019-02-18 20:43:00
151阅读
题 题解 package 力扣; import java.util.Scanner; /** * @author 邓雪松 (づ ̄ 3 ̄)づ) * @create 2021-11-04-11-48 */ public class 完全平方 { //方法一:使用内置的库函数, //根据完全平方的性质 ...
转载 2021-11-04 14:43:00
288阅读
2评论
给定正整数n,找到若干个完全平方(比如1, 4, 9, 16, ...)使得它们的和等于 n。你需要让组成和的完全平方的个数最少。示例1:输入: n = 12输出: 3 解释: 12 = 4 + 4 + 4.示例 2:输入: n = 13输出: 2解释: 13 = 4 + 9.class Solution {public: int nu...
原创 2021-06-17 15:57:46
463阅读
给定正整数n,找到若干个完全平方(比如1, 4, 9, 16, ...)使得它们的和等于 n。你需要让组成和的完全平方的个数最少。示例1:输入: n = 12输出: 3 解释: 12 = 4 + 4 + 4.示例 2:输入: n = 13输出: 2解释: 13 = 4 + 9.class Solution {public: int nu...
原创 2022-03-20 15:15:39
362阅读
蓝桥杯-完美平方-java解法完美平方题目解法1. 正向解法2. 逆向解法 完美平方如果一个整数本身是完全平方,它的每一位组成数字也是完全平方,我们就称它是完美平方。前几个完美平方是 0、1、4、9、49、100、144……即第 1 个完美平方是 0,第 2 个是 1,第 3 个是 4,……题目那么,第 2020 个完美平方是多少?解法1. 正向解法我们观察到,完美平方是0及
Description描述给你一个整数集合A(无重复元素),如果x,y都属于A,且y=xx,那么组成一个对,请找出这个集合中满足条件的对的个数。
原创 2022-08-08 20:18:02
71阅读
题目题目描述: 打印所有不超过n(n<256)的,其平方具有对称性质的。 如11*11=121 输入: 无任何输入数据 输出: 输出具有题目要求的性质的。如果输出数据不止一组,各组数据之间以回车隔开。 样例输入: 样例输出:思路比较数组的数据是否满足对称的性质对整数取余求每一位AC代码(c)#include <stdio.h> #include <stdlib.h> int judgeSymmetry(int square); int main() { int i; for(i = 0; i < 256; i ++) { if(i == 0) { pr
转载 2013-02-27 15:02:00
107阅读
2评论
把0~9这10个数字,分成多个组,每个组恰好是一个平方,这是能够办到的。 比如:0, 36, 5948721 再比如: 等等... 注意,0可以作为独立的数字,但不能作为多位数字的开始。 分组时,必须用完所有的数字,不能重复,不能遗漏。 如果不计较小组内数据的先后顺序,请问有多少种不同的分组方案?
转载 2019-03-17 10:20:00
252阅读
题源:LeetCode 链接:https://leetcode-cn.com/problems/perfect-squares 一道比较简单的动态规划: 1 class Solution { 2 public: 3 int numSquares(int n) { 4 vector<int> f(n ...
转载 2021-08-18 19:22:00
427阅读
2评论
完全平方 题目: 给定正整数 n,找到若干个完全平方(比如 1, 4, 9, 16, …)使得它们的和等于 n。你需要让组成和的完全平方的个数最少。示例 1:输入: n = 12 输出: 3 解释: 12 = 4 + 4 + 4. 示例 2:输入: n = 13 输出: 2 解释: 13 = 4 + 9.解题思路:首先思考组成最后一个数字(n)的完全平方数个数,发现n的完全平方数个数是由组成
原创 2023-06-15 14:06:21
62阅读
题目:一个整数,它加上100后是一个完全平方,加上168又是一个完全平方,请问该是多少? 源码
原创 2021-06-04 19:04:11
189阅读
练习: 一个整数,它加上100后是一个完全平方,加上168也是一个完全平方,请问该是多少?
转载 2023-05-28 21:47:48
764阅读
题目:一个整数,它加上100后是一个完全平方,再加上168又是一个完全平方,请问该是多少? 程序分析:可填在百位、十位、个位的数字都是1、2、3、4。组成所有的排列后再去 掉不满足条件的排列。 假设该为 x。 1、则:x + 100 = n2, x + 100 + 168 = m2 2、计算等式:m2 - n2 = (m + n)(m - n) = 168 3、设置: m + n = i,
Java&LeetCode 初入门——279. 完全平方题目个人解法最快解法 本题练习队列,以及BFS。 文内代码全部采用JAVA语言。题目给定正整数 n,找到若干个完全平方(比如 1, 4, 9, 16, …)使得它们的和等于 n。你需要让组成和的完全平方的个数最少。测试用例示例 1:输入: n = 12 输出: 3 解释: 12 = 4 + 4 + 4.示例 2:输入: n
平方末尾D:今天先来一道简单的题目平方末尾 能够表示为某个整数的平方的数字称为“平方” 比如,25,64 虽然无法立即说出某个数是平方,但经常可以断定某个数不是平方。 因为平方的末位只可能是:[0, 1, 4, 5, 6, 9] 这6个数字中的某个。 所以,4325435332必然不是平方。 如果给你一个2位或2位以上的数字,你能根据末位的两位来断定它不是平方吗? 请计算一下,一
转载 2月前
30阅读
给定正整数 n,找到若干个完全平方(比如 1, 4, 9, 16, ...)使得它们的和等于 n。你需要让
原创 2021-06-14 23:04:49
966阅读
模与约定: 对于20%的数据, 1 ≤ N ≤ 100。 对于50%的数据, 1 ≤ N ≤
原创 2022-09-09 10:19:21
276阅读
  • 1
  • 2
  • 3
  • 4
  • 5